How does invoicing/payment work for most Fence Contractor projects in Deltona?
Every project differs, but you should ask any fence contractor for an estimate, before they do any work. In fact, ask for their general payment terms before any fencing services work is done.
If the job is large and going to take longer than a day, it's common practice for fence contractors to request a down payment. Usually, this will be around 25% so they can commence work on your fence contractor project.
If it's a quick job, you'll likely be given an invoice/bill when the job is complete. Then it's up to you and the fence contractor to determine if you pay immediately or can send payment at a later date.
